Buying Guide for 1/2 Ball Bearings
Understanding 1/2 Ball Bearings
When I first started looking into ball bearings, I quickly realized how essential they are for smooth operation in various machinery and tools. A 1/2 ball bearing specifically refers to its inner diameter, which is 0.5 inches. This size is commonly used in applications where moderate loads and speeds are involved.
Types of 1/2 Ball Bearings
I learned that there are several types of 1/2 ball bearings available in the market. The most common types include shielded, sealed, and open bearings. Shielded bearings have metal shields that protect the internal components from dust and moisture, while sealed bearings come with rubber seals for enhanced protection. Open bearings, on the other hand, lack any shielding or sealing, making them suitable for applications where lubrication is constantly applied.
Material Considerations
When I was shopping for ball bearings, I discovered that the material used can significantly impact performance and longevity. Most 1/2 ball bearings are made from steel or stainless steel. Steel bearings are robust and suitable for high-load applications, while stainless steel bearings offer better corrosion resistance, which is vital if the bearing will be exposed to moisture or harsh environments.
Load Capacity and Performance
Understanding load capacity was crucial for my selection process. I realized that 1/2 ball bearings have different load ratings, which determine their ability to withstand weight and stress. I made sure to check the dynamic and static load ratings to ensure I chose a bearing that could handle the specific demands of my project.
Speed Ratings
I also paid attention to the speed ratings of the bearings. The maximum RPM (revolutions per minute) indicated how fast the bearing could operate without failure. Depending on my application, I needed to select a bearing that would not only support the required load but also perform efficiently at the necessary speeds.
